Brisbane Heat Women will face Melbourne Renegades Women at the Allan Border Field in Brisbane for Match 1 of the Women’s Big Bash League 2025. This promises to be an exciting season opener as both teams look to start their WBBL campaign on a winning note.
The head-to-head record between these two teams in T20 Domestic shows Brisbane Heat’s strong dominance, with Brisbane Heat holding a commanding 7-3 advantage over Melbourne Renegades in their last 10 encounters.
BH-W vs MR-W WBBL Match Preview
The Allan Border Field in Brisbane will host this crucial WBBL season opener. Based on T20 matches played at this venue in recent years, the ground has an average first-innings score of 138 runs.

The venue statistics from the last 5 T20s reveal a batting-friendly surface that offers significant assistance to spin bowlers. Teams winning the toss have an 83% preference to bowl first at this venue, with teams bowling first achieving a 53.33% win rate, indicating that chasing provides an advantage on this surface.

Toss Prediction
Historical data from the Allan Border Field, Brisbane, shows teams winning the toss strongly prefer to bowl first, with 83% of toss winners opting to chase over the last 5 years. The moderate success rate of chasing teams (53.33% win rate when bowling first) indicates that bowling first and chasing provides a slight advantage on this surface.
Injury Updates
Brisbane Heat Women: Grace Harris will miss the opening match due to a calf injury. Grace Parsons is out for the season. The team will need to adjust their batting order in the absence of Harris.
Melbourne Renegades Women: No injury concerns reported. The team has a fully fit squad available for selection and will look to capitalize on Brisbane’s injury issues.
